About The Role
We are seeking an experienced Senior Architect, to lead multiple small to medium‑scale projects from concept through completion. The ideal candidate is highly organized, technically strong, clear communicator and comfortable managing client relationships and project teams.
Responsibilities
- Lead and coordinate all phases of assigned architectural projects, both renovations and new construction.
- Develop strategic plans to ensure project success
- Manage project scope, schedules, budgets, and documentation
- Oversee technical and administrative project execution
- Prepare proposals, contracts, and fee estimates
- Communicate directly with clients, consultants, and internal teams
- Assign and coordinate tasks across project staff
- Architecture license in Colorado (preferred)
- 10 years of architectural experience
- Professional degree in Architecture (B.S. and or Masters in Arch) from an accredited program
- Proficiency in ArchiCAD, Microsoft 365, SketchUp, Bluebeam, and Adobe Creative Suite
- Strong communication, leadership, and problem‑solving skills
-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ously
